Output 5589891cefd8faa41233716b4a9783aa6eb1e596edf9342d1e26016fea57859a:0

value
2768695
script pubkey
OP_0 OP_PUSHBYTES_20 be8a97c86fbe1799712d75c03fda7f4b32f30070
address
bc1qh69f0jr0hctejufdwhqrlknlfve0xqrs37s7nt
transaction
5589891cefd8faa41233716b4a9783aa6eb1e596edf9342d1e26016fea57859a
spent
true